在CentOS系统(包括CentOS Stream及替代发行版)中安装Terminal通常指配置图形化终端模拟器或SSH远程连接工具,而非安装操作系统本身;对于服务器环境,推荐直接使用OpenSSH服务,对于桌面环境,GNOME Terminal或Konsole是标准选择。
随着2026年云计算与边缘计算的深度融合,Linux系统的安全性、稳定性及操作效率成为开发者运维的核心考量,虽然CentOS 8已停止维护,但CentOS Stream作为滚动更新版,以及RHEL、Rocky Linux、AlmaLinux等衍生版依然占据企业级市场主流,许多用户误以为“安装Terminal”是安装一个独立软件,实则Terminal是图形用户界面(GUI)环境下的应用程序,或指代命令行交互接口。

核心场景与解决方案解析
针对不同使用场景,终端的配置逻辑截然不同,我们需要根据目标人群的技术背景,区分“服务器远程管理”与“本地桌面开发”两种主流需求。
服务器环境:SSH远程终端配置
对于绝大多数企业级应用,服务器无头部署(Headless)是常态,安装终端”实为配置SSH服务。
服务安装与启动 在基于RPM的系统中,OpenSSH server是标准组件,执行以下命令确保服务运行:
- 安装软件包:
sudo dnf install opensshserver - 启动并启用服务:
sudo systemctl start sshd && sudo systemctl enable sshd - 防火墙放行:
sudo firewallcmd permanent addservice=ssh && sudo firewallcmd reload
- 安装软件包:
安全加固最佳实践 根据2026年网络安全行业标准,默认端口22已不再推荐,建议修改配置文件
/etc/ssh/sshd_config,将Port更改为非标准高位端口,并禁用密码登录,仅允许密钥认证,这一措施可拦截99%以上的自动化暴力破解攻击。
桌面环境:图形化终端模拟器选择
对于需要本地图形界面的开发者,选择合适的Terminal Emulator至关重要,不同发行版默认预装的终端体验差异显著。

- 主流终端对比分析
| 终端名称 | 适用环境 | 核心优势 | 推荐指数 |
|---|---|---|---|
| GNOME Terminal | GNOME桌面 | 系统原生集成,稳定,支持标签页 | ⭐⭐⭐⭐ |
| Konsole | KDE Plasma | 高度可定制,支持分屏,插件丰富 | ⭐⭐⭐⭐⭐ |
| Alacritty | 跨平台 | 基于GPU渲染,启动速度极快,资源占用低 | ⭐⭐⭐⭐ |
| iTerm2 | macOS/Linux | 功能强大,但主要在Mac生态流行 | ⭐⭐⭐ |
- 安装指南 若需安装Alacritty等第三方高性能终端,可通过包管理器或编译源码安装,例如在CentOS Stream中:
sudo dnf install alacritty安装后,建议在~/.config/alacritty/alacritty.toml中配置字体与配色,以提升长时间编码的视觉舒适度。
2026年技术趋势与实战建议
进入2026年,终端工具正经历从“功能型”向“智能型”的转变,传统的bash/shell正在与AI辅助工具深度融合。
智能终端的兴起
根据Gartner最新技术成熟度曲线,AI驱动的CLI(命令行界面)工具已进入早期采用阶段,GitHub Copilot CLI扩展已能自然语言解释复杂命令,并自动生成脚本,对于寻求centos安装终端美化的用户,建议关注Zsh框架(如Oh My Zsh)与AI插件的结合,而非单纯追求视觉效果。
容器化终端体验
Docker与Podman的普及改变了终端的使用方式,许多开发者不再直接在宿主机安装复杂环境,而是通过podman run it ubuntu bash快速获得一个纯净的终端环境,这种“即插即用”的模式减少了环境冲突,提升了开发效率。
常见问题排查
在配置过程中,用户常遇到权限不足或连接超时问题。
- 权限问题:确保使用
sudo执行系统级配置修改。 - 连接超时:检查云服务器安全组规则,确认入站规则已开放对应端口。
- 字体乱码:在终端设置中安装中文字体包,如
sudo dnf install googlenotosanscjkfonts。
问答模块
Q1: CentOS Stream 9如何安装中文终端支持? A1: 安装中文字体包并配置locale,执行sudo dnf install langpackszh_CN及sudo dnf install googlenotosanscjkfonts,然后在终端设置中应用中文字体。

Q2: 2026年是否还需要在CentOS上安装图形化终端? A2: 对于生产服务器,不需要,图形界面会增加攻击面并消耗资源,仅在开发测试机或需要可视化调试的场景下建议安装GNOME/KDE桌面环境。
Q3: 如何判断我的CentOS系统是否已安装SSH服务? A3: 运行systemctl status sshd命令,若显示“active (running)”,则服务已安装并运行;若显示“unit not found”,则需执行sudo dnf install opensshserver进行安装。
如果您在配置过程中遇到特定的报错信息,欢迎在评论区留言,我们将提供针对性的解决方案。
参考文献
- Red Hat, Inc. (2026). Red Hat Enterprise Linux 9 Security Guide. Red Hat Documentation.
- Gartner. (2026). Hype Cycle for Developer Productivity, 2026. Gartner Research.
- Linux Foundation. (2025). OpenSSH Security Best Practices for Enterprise Environments. OpenSSH Project.
- National Institute of Standards and Technology (NIST). (2026). SP 800192: Security Considerations for AIDriven Command Line Interfaces. NIST Publications.
